Elements of Good Conversation
- Good conversations involve reciprocity and genuine interest.
- They leave you feeling energized, suggesting curiosity and attention are key elements.
Transforming Questions
- Improve conversations by turning simple questions into deeper ones.
- Instead of asking "Where did you go to high school?", ask "What advice would you give a high schooler?"
